The Oceans Without Borders Community and Conservation Marine Rangers are guides, researchers, educators and wildlife guardians working to protect healthy, biodiverse seascapes where nature and people may thrive. Their work spans marine research and monitoring, protecting endangered sea turtle nesting sites, engaging with local communities and government, and inspiring the next generation through education. Their dedication makes a lasting difference to communities and the natural world.
